What are common challenges faced by healthcare professionals working in Upstate New York, and how can they prepare for them?

Healthcare professionals in Upstate New York often encounter challenges such as serving rural or medically underserved populations, managing higher patient-to-provider ratios, and adapting to limited resources or technology compared to urban settings. To prepare, candidates should be adaptable, resourceful, and comfortable working independently while leveraging telemedicine tools and collaborating with local community organizations. Emphasizing strong communication skills and a willingness to engage in outreach or preventive care initiatives can also be valuable in these environments.

Executive Order: Pursuant to Executive Order 161, no State entity, as defined by the Executive Order, is permitted to ask, or mandate, in any form, that an applicant for employment provide his or her current compensation, or any prior compensation history, until such time as the applicant is extended a conditional offer of employment with compensation. If such information has been requested from you before such time, please contact the Governor's Office of Employee Relations at (518) 474-6988 or via email at info@goer.ny.gov.
